For instance, this lovely pooch was doing his best to get through each day. She battled many health issues but always held hope for a better day ahead.
She had been spotted by some rescuers from Stray Rescue of St. Louis who noticed her on an old mattress next to a shot up, abandoned building and it was something they couldn’t just let go without action.
She Desperately Wanted Help
When they jumped out of their car to see how she was, they knew that what had happened to her was horrendous.
Her mattress was disgusting and the nearby building had been boarded up so she couldn’t go inside, anywhere for the night.
Upon evaluation by a rescuer, her condition was confirmed as a case of very advanced mange. Plus, she was underfed and very hungry.
So they saw how happy she was to see them. They seemed to be friendly as her tail wagged all the time they were with her.
Blush, as she is now called, understood that these folks had come to give her a chance at a new life and she was most willing to accept.
The St. Louis shelter took her back, but she needed a medical foster home where someone would monitor her nonstop until she was healed.
She Is Changing So Fast
They got all her meds and put her in a new foster. Those medical baths are administered every three days to help her get through mange quickly.

In the short time with her foster mom, she has proved to be as sweet as ever. Blush is a very big cuddle bug and enjoys having their other people around.
My mom got her really nice weather gear for this and look how cute she looks. Blush, given time and attention, is beginning to shift.
The mange is going away and she has also gained some weight. Her progress speaks for itself, everyone can see how amazing she is doing day by day.
She still gets regular checkups from her rescuers, who are happy to visit because she loves to show how grateful she is for being rescued.
